  • Schematic reading is one of the most important skills when working with complex hydraulic systems. We are going to spend a handful of videos looking at different sections of a typical system schematic, starting with the hydraulic power unit (HPU). In this video we talk about the schematic component symbols for a hydraulic pump, electric motor, various filters and heat exchangers, and a bunch of components associated with the hydraulic reservoir (or "hydraulic tank"). In future videos we'll look at actuators, valves, and more. We think you'll find this knowledge very helpful, especially when troubleshooting.

    what is the use of check valve in the return line(tank line after the cooler)? thanks in advance

    • @jeffjeff8562
      @jeffjeff8562 4 ปีที่แล้ว

      Probably to keep the return lines from emptying and/or to maintain a small amount of pressure in the return system. like 1-5 psi. Also since there is a cooler in the return line, it should be full of fluid all the time for efficient cooling.
